Steer large, multifaceted architecture and engineering projects from early concept through hand‑over, keeping scope, schedule, cost, and quality tightly aligned.
Build and maintain integrated project schedules, budgets, risk registers, change‑management logs, and document‑control systems.
Diagnose emerging risks, propose practical mitigations, and communicate impacts to technical leaders and executives in a concise, solutions‑focused style.
Facilitate seamless coordination among architects, engineers, contractors, government agencies, land developers, and other external stakeholders—ensuring approvals, permits, and deliverables land on time.
Prepare and deliver clear, compelling progress reports and presentations for internal teams, clients, and public forums.
Champion a culture of rigorous quality assurance, continuous improvement, and safety across every stage of project delivery.
Professional Credentials & Tools
Project Management Professional (PMP) certification.Working knowledge of Primavera P6 (or similar scheduling software), plus familiarity with Revit, MicroStation, and AutoCAD for design‑file navigation.Sector‑Specific Expertise
Prior experience on Transit‑Oriented Community (TOC) initiatives or other projects involving complex land‑use planning, municipal approvals, and infrastructure interfaces.
